Compliance context

BERDO 2.0

BERDO 2.0 sets emissions standards for buildings over 20,000 sq ft from 2025, with an alternative-compliance payment of $234 per metric ton of CO₂e over the cap.

Frequently asked questions

What is 149-175 Harvard Ave's energy grade?

149-175 Harvard Ave did not report an ENERGY STAR score in its 2024 disclosure, but its site energy-use intensity was 59.6 kBtu/ft².

How much energy does 149-175 Harvard Ave use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 59.6 kBtu/ft² across 54,302 sq ft, including 325,028 kWh of electricity and 17,901 therms of natural gas.

What are 149-175 Harvard Ave's carbon emissions?

149-175 Harvard Ave reported 158 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ions for 2024. BERDO 2.0 sets emissions standards for buildings over 20,000 sq ft from 2025, with an alternative-compliance payment of $234 per metric ton of CO₂e over the cap.
